Same problem except the car wouldn't start at all and immobilizer light flashed on ignition.
Stealership replaced antenna ring (mucho dolores$$$) and the battery because the battery failed the load test?! Also radiator hose leaking that time too! All in all $600. They charged me $50 for battery installation! Thats like a half hour labor, it takes 5 minutes!
